1997 Audi A8 vs. 2005 Volvo S60

To start off, 2005 Volvo S60 is newer by 8 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1997 Audi A8.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1997 Audi A8 would be higher. At 2,494 cc (6 cylinders), 1997 Audi A8 is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2005 Volvo S60 (257 HP @ 5400 RPM) has 107 more horse power than 1997 Audi A8. (150 HP @ 4000 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 2005 Volvo S60 should accelerate faster than 1997 Audi A8.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 1997 Audi A8 weights approximately 56 kg more than 2005 Volvo S60.

Both vehicles are front wheel drive (FWD). Which offers better traction when its slippery than rear wheel drive vehicles.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2005 Volvo S60 (350 Nm) has 40 more torque (in Nm) than 1997 Audi A8. (310 Nm). This means 2005 Volvo S60 will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1997 Audi A8.
